Hubbard Products on the move

UK: Hubbard Products is to relocate its r&d and manufacturing facilities to a 50,000ft² site at Europark, Ipswich.
The Suffolk-based manufacturer of commercial and transport refrigeration systems has been at its current home in Otley for 42 years. Hubbard will be moving its 165-strong workforce in stages from November 2015 to January 2016.

The company will occupy a group of three units consisting of over 46,500ft² of manufacturing and storage facility and an additional 3,000ft² of administrative, sales and marketing suites.
